Return true if year, month, and day form a valid Date value.

Synopsis

Declared in <bdlt_date.h>

static
bool
isValid(
    int year,
    int month,
    int day);

Description

Return true if the specified year, month, and day represent a valid value for a Date object, and false otherwise. year, month, and day represent a valid Date value if they correspond to a valid date as defined by the Unix (POSIX) calendar confined to the year range [1 .. 9999] inclusive. See {Valid Date Values and Their Representations} for details.

DEPRECATED: Use isValidYearMonthDay instead.
